On average across the year,
yes, Spain is hotter than
Watsonville, California
.
Spain has an average temperature of 17°C/63°F and Watsonville, California has an average temperature of 15°C/59°F.
Spain's hottest month is July, with an average maximum temperature of 30°C/86°F, which is hotter than Watsonville, California's hottest month (October, with an average maximum temperature of 25°C/77°F).
On average across the year, no, Spain is not colder than Watsonville, California . Spain has an average minimum temperature of 12°C/54°F and Watsonville, California has an average minimum temperature of 9°C/48°F.
On average across the year,
yes, Spain has more rain than
Watsonville, California. Spain has an average annual rainfall of 618mm and Watsonville, California has an average annual rainfall of 582mm.
Spain's wettest month is November, with an average monthly rainfall of 83mm, which is drier than Watsonville, California's wettest month (December, with an average monthly rainfall of 125mm).
